To be fair, the localisation policy has been ongoing for many many years. And I dare say that there are capable hands in our local pool of talents to handle it.
Velesto is originated from UMW + JDC ( Joint venture) many many moons ago. And the partnership had successfully served a lot of oil and gas operators for decades without issue.
What went wrong here, is obviously, some structural issues with the rig, and questions should be asked where the refurbishment is done.
Usually rigs are serviced in Singapore shipyard, and I never doubt their workmanship and expertise, but at the sametime we also have to find out who are the inspectors/company who was tasked certified this rig as "good to go"
